President Donald Trump announced a comprehensive three-month suspension of "reciprocal" tariffs on imports from most countries, except China, where tariffs were raised to 125%.
This decision came after pressure from several countries to negotiate the tariffs.
The new tariffs had negatively impacted financial markets, but the announcement of the suspension led to a significant recovery in stocks.
Trump indicated that this pause is part of his strategy to reach better trade agreements, emphasizing the importance of not imposing any additional tariffs during this period.
